Halloween Bread

Festive Halloween Bread That's a Fun Family Bake!

This vibrant Halloween Bread brings fun and sweetness to your festivities, making it a delightful treat for all ages.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 35 minutes
Proofing Time 1 hour
Total Time 1 hour 50 minutes
Servings: 12 slices
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

For the Dough
  • 1.5 cups Lukewarm Milk Hydrates the yeast for blooming; whole milk adds extra richness.
  • 3 tablespoons Granulated Sugar Sweetens the bread while helping activate the yeast.
  • 2.5 teaspoons Instant Yeast The key leavening agent.
  • 4 cups All-Purpose Flour Forms the dough structure for a delightful texture.
  • 1.5 teaspoons Kosher Salt Enhances flavor while regulating yeast activity.
  • 3 tablespoons Unsalted Butter Infuses richness and moisture.
  • 2 tablespoons Unsulphured Molasses Adds sweetness and a richer flavor.
  • Food Coloring Yellow, green, purple, and black for vibrant colors.

Equipment

  • Mixing bowl
  • Baking Sheet
  • loaf pan
  • Whisk
  • kitchen towel

Method
 

Step-by-Step Instructions
  1. Bloom the yeast by combining lukewarm milk, granulated sugar, and instant yeast in a medium bowl. Let sit for about 5 minutes until frothy.
  2. Mix the dough by whisking all-purpose flour and kosher salt in a large bowl, then adding the bloomed yeast mixture, melted butter, and molasses. Knead until smooth.
  3. Color the dough by dividing it into four portions, adding gel food coloring to each, and kneading until colors are incorporated.
  4. Proof the dough by placing colored balls on a baking sheet, covering with a towel, and letting them rise for 30 to 45 minutes.
  5. Roll and layer the dough by rolling each colored ball into squares, stacking them with alternating colors, and rolling into a log.
  6. Final proof by transferring the log to a greased loaf pan and letting it rise, covered, for another 30 to 45 minutes.
  7. Bake by preheating the oven to 350°F (175°C) and baking the bread for approximately 35 minutes.
  8. Cool and slice the bread for serving after allowing it to cool in the pan for 10 minutes.

Notes

Use gel food coloring for vibrant hues. Make sure to check yeast activity and knead the dough thoroughly for the best texture.
